Oilers, Comrie agree on 1-yr deal
EDMONTON — Veteran forward Mike Comrie is returning to Edmonton.

The Oilers have agreed to terms on a one-year contract with the 28-year-old centre.

Comrie was drafted by Edmonton in 1999 and played for the Oilers from 2000 to 2003.

He has also had stops in Philadelphia, Phoenix, the New York Islanders and Ottawa.

He has 154 goals and 184 assists in 525 career games.

Oilers re-sign Schremp to 1-yr deal
Schremp, the Oilers second choice, 25th overall, in the 2004 NHL Entry Draft, spent the majority of last season with the Springfield Falcons of the American Hockey League. Appearing in 69 games for the Oilers??? top affiliate, he scored seven goals and 35 assists for 42 points.

Schremp saw action in four games for the Oilers last season collecting three assists, including scoring his first NHL point.

Devils get F Sestito from Oilers
NEWARK, N.J. — The New Jersey Devils have acquired forward Tim Sestito from Edmonton in exchange for a 2010 conditional draft pick and signed free agent goaltender Yann Danis.

The team announced both deals on Friday without providing details.

The 24-year-old Sestito made his NHL debut with the Oilers last season, playing in one game and recording a shot on goal. He spent most of the season with Springfield of the AHL.

Pens following in Oilers footsteps?
PITTSBURGH — Gretzky, Crosby. Messier, Malkin. Oilers, Penguins?

The 1983 Edmonton Oilers, led by the youthful Wayne Gretzky and Mark Messier, were widely hailed as hockey’s team of the future. Cast against the three-time defending champion New York Islanders in the Stanley Cup finals, they looked inexperienced and overmatched in the first two games and wound up being swept.
